Materials
- Main yarn: Himalaya Dolphin Fine, color #80525 (sage), or any other preferred shade. You will need approximately 100–110 grams.
- Additional colors: #80506 (ivory), #80515 (dusty rose), #80501 (white) (for the whites of the eyes).
- Lanoso Single yarn, color #953, for the mane.
- YarnArt Jeans, color #53 (black), for the eye details and eyebrows.
- Crochet hooks: 2.5 mm (for the mane) and 3 mm (for the body).
- Tapestry needle with a large eye (for sewing and shaping).
- Safety eyes: 18 mm trapezoidal with a sparkle effect.
- Stitch marker or a contrasting yarn.
- Stuffing: I use hollow fiber filling.
- Scissors.
- Cotter pin joint: 3.2×32 mm and two 40 mm discs (for attaching the head).
- Two cotter pins: 3.2×32 mm and four 45 mm discs (for attaching the legs).
Abbreviations
- MR – magic ring
- ch – chain
- sc – single crochet
- dec – decrease
- 3-sc dec – decrease over three single crochet stitches
- inc – increase
- hdc – half double crochet
- dc – double crochet
- sl st – slip stitch
- Shifting Stitch – an additional sc at the end of the round to align the stitch marker
